Description
  • Recruit, screen and hire required safety watch and all other short term industrial personnel assigned to pool

  • Prepare all offer letters and ensure the following onboarding items are completed prior to enrolling new hires in industrial safety training:

    • Verification of ability to work in Canada

    • Verification of all prerequisite certifications required for position

    • Drug/alcohol testing

    • Fit & audio testing

    • Verification that new hire packages are complete and sent to HR admin team for ADP entry

  • Build effective relationships with station managers by communicating regularly and responding to requests in a timely fashion

  • Establish and maintain productive relationships with employment groups, high schools, colleges, and universities to proactively network and create a talent pipeline to draw upon to meet critical recruitment needs

  • Track and report key recruitment metrics

  • Attend events such as career fairs and tradeshows to network and deliver information about working for HSE

  • Enter, monitor and update pool personnel certifications into database

  • Facilitate corrective action process with necessary station managers for underperforming pool personnel

  • Complete training agreements as required for all pool personnel

  • Work with coordinators and site leads to identify high performing personnel that may be suitable for further training (e.g. High angle rescue, H2S supervisor, industrial lead, etc.)

 
Position Requirements
  • At least 5 years of full-cycle, high volume recruitment experience

  • Proven aptitude for effective organization of work, attention to detail, and prioritization of daily tasks to meet established deadlines

  • Excellent relationship building and customer service skills; ability to anticipate internal client needs and requirements

  • Post-secondary education in related field

  • Previous industrial work experience is an asset

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team

  • Above average oral & written communication skills

  • Strong computer literacy including proficiency in MS Word and Excel

  • Flexibility for occasional travel
